#Chapter 221: The Wolf Will Remind You

After Julian’s report of Jane being missing, I insisted that I go see for myself if the body was gone. Nicholas agreed only if he could carry me, so I ended up in his arms in a bridal carry. Due to the gory state of my ruined dress, we avoided any areas with crowds as we made our way downstairs. Soon, Julian, Veronica, Nicholas, and I joined Brian and a handful of other guards loyal to Julian who were standing directly under the balcony where we had been. This was where Jane’s body should have landed. But Julian’s report appeared correct. Even with my new werewolf senses, I couldn’t detect any indications that someone had dropped here. There was no blood splatter. No broken tiles. No kicked up dirt. No… anything. It was like she never hit the ground. It was impossible. “I saw her fall,” I said. “She slipped out of my hands and…” I couldn’t say the rest.
